I visited the convention center for Megacon 2016, and was impressed with the facility. I enjoyed that they have multiple escalators to go between the three floors instead of just stairs, because my out of shape self would have been huffing and puffing by the time the day was over. There is plenty of signage and the ballrooms and the main event hall are all clearly marked with their corresponding number/letter and are easy to locate; I had almost no trouble navigating throughout the center the entire time I was there. There is a plethora of restrooms, also clearly marked, and at least two on each level. The restrooms were clean and well lit, but I did have to wait in line a bit due to the small number of stalls. There is a bar as well as a pizza/sub counter, and a small bistro/cafe type eatery located inside, which was nice because it meant I didn't have to trek through downtown Tampa to find something to eat. The food wasn't AMAZING but it was decent; better than most concession stand type foods. Plenty of nice lounge chairs and couches scattered about, as well as dining tables and chairs. The view from the terrace outside is BEAUTIFUL; it overlooks the bay and is a perfect backdrop for pictures.
